How to read with it
Shuffle in the way that feels natural, then draw a single card for a prompt or lay out a small spread for a broader reading. Use the guidebook as a companion when you want structure, or sit first with the image and note what you see before checking the interpretation.
Tarot through a feminine lens
Tarot is often used as a reflective tool, with images acting as symbols for choices, patterns and inner questions. This deck places that practice in a goddess-inspired setting, drawing on the idea of the sacred feminine as a language of intuition, embodiment and mythic presence. Rather than making tarot feel remote or purely technical, it invites a gentler reading style: one card at a time, one question at a time, with space for personal meaning to unfold.
